This project aims to explore the effectiveness of peer assessment as a formative evaluation tool in biology education. Peer assessment involves students evaluating the work of their peers, providing feedback, and engaging in reflective learning. The study will investigate the impact of peer assessment on student learning outcomes, including critical thinking skills, self-regulation, and collaboration. By examining the benefits and challenges of implementing peer assessment in biology classrooms, this research will contribute to the development of effective assessment strategies in biology education.
